What "accredited and insured" actually implies in Florida
Florida does not provide a state expert certificate for domestic home cleansing. In other words, you will certainly not locate a "Florida Housekeeping Permit" the method you see state licenses for electrical contractors or plumbing technicians. When a residence cleaning deep home cleaning services Sarasota firm in Sarasota says it is licensed, it ought to imply business is legitimately registered and holds the required neighborhood organization tax receipts.
Here is the structure that applies in Sarasota County:
-
State enrollment. Business that create an LLC or firm register with the Florida Division of Firms, commonly described as Sunbiz. You can search a firm name on Sunbiz to see existing standing, supervisors, and whether the entity is energetic. Sole owners may not show up there unless they have actually filed a fictitious name.
-
Local organization tax invoice. Sarasota Area needs businesses to hold a Resident Company Tax obligation Receipt, previously called a job-related certificate. If the firm operates within the City of Sarasota, it may likewise require a city-level service tax receipt. This is not a skill license, but it is a lawful demand to operate.
When a service provider mentions "qualified," ask them to specify which license. An uncomplicated response would certainly be, "We are signed up as an LLC with Sunbiz and hold the Sarasota Area Local Organization Tax Obligation Receipt." That action signals they know the structure and are operating above board.
Insurance is the a lot more critical piece for home owners. The 3 plans you should ask about are general liability, employees' settlement, and car liability.
-
General liability. This protects against property damage and certain physical injuries not including employees. Typical limits for respectable home cleaning services in Sarasota are 1 million per occurrence and 2 million aggregate. If a cleaner knocks over a hefty mirror that cracks your travertine, this policy addresses it.
-
Workers' compensation. Florida needs employees' compensation for non-construction services with four or even more employees. Many high quality cleaning business carry it even with less than 4, since relying upon health insurance or waivers is a weak plan. If a worker tears a ligament on your stairs, this is the policy that pays medical care and lost earnings, while likewise securing you, the homeowner, from liability arguments.
-
Commercial car. If the firm's car hits a neighbor's mailbox or somebody is hurt in a car parking incident throughout your job, business auto responds. Personal vehicle plans usually leave out organization use.
Bonding is sometimes pointed out. A janitorial bond covers burglary by an employee, normally in little to modest quantities. It is not a substitute for responsibility insurance, yet it can demonstrate a firm's dedication to take the chance of management.
One tax obligation note that captures people unsuspecting: Florida enforces sales tax on business janitorial solutions, out residential house cleaning. If your Sarasota home doubles as a business, or if you run an LLC from a removed workplace, a part of solution could be taxed if it is categorized as nonresidential. Clear this with your provider if you house cleaning company near Sarasota have mixed-use spaces.
Why this matters past paperwork
If a firm does not have the ideal protection, you may become the deep pocket. Imagine a cleaner stands on a counter to reach a high rack, slips, and shatters the induction cooktop. A trusted, insured cleaning company in Sarasota sues, coordinates substitute, and absorbs the price. An uninsured company could offer an apology and a discount on following time. You could spend weeks chasing compensation while cooking on hot plates.
Injury threat is more major. I have seen a sprained wrist become a five-figure insurance claim. Without workers' payment on the company side, a damaged worker can look to the homeowner, suggesting harmful conditions or oversight. Even if you win, defense costs place and peace of mind evaporates.
There is additionally the silent damage that shows up later. Acidic shower room cleansers on natural stone, vinegar on marble, or the incorrect pad on engineered timber leaves scars that take an expert refinisher to fix. Experienced house cleaners in Sarasota recognize regional products. They know a beachfront home's equipment rusts faster, that outside lanai furnishings hemorrhages rust onto pavers otherwise dealt with, and that travertine needs pH-neutral items. Licensing and insurance policy do not assure that expertise, but firms that buy conformity tend to invest in training too.
A Sarasota-specific view of quality
Homes here commonly integrate glass, rock, and open-plan kitchen areas with exterior living areas. The jobs that divide a leading ranked cleansing company in Sarasota from the rest are usually not the obvious ones. It is exactly how they deal with:
-
Salt spray on sliders and railings. A movie that appears cosmetic can engrave glass or pit equipment if ignored. A skilled team understands to rinse, not just clean, and to shield neighboring wood.
-
AC vents and return grills. In damp months, dirt binds to condensation. Good cleaners routine vent face cleansing and expect mold indications you can pass along to your HVAC service.
-
Floors with sand traffic. Micro-scratches accumulate. Teams that double-mat access, swap wipe heads often, and vacuum prior to wiping will extend your coating life.
-
Stone care. Sarasota homes love travertine and marble. Acid-based cleaners, lemon oils, and also some "green" products can engrave. Companies that keep a chemical stock with Safety Information Sheets available minimize risk.
When you interview home cleaning services in Sarasota, ask about these Sarasota facts. Their solutions tell you nearly every little thing you require to understand about how they train.
Quick verification checklist
Use this brief checklist when you slim your choices. Ask service providers to send out papers, not just yes-or-no answers.
- Sunbiz screenshot or link revealing active standing, right business name, and managers.
- Sarasota Area Resident Business Tax Obligation Receipt, and city invoice if applicable.
- Certificate of Insurance for general obligation, with limitations visible, plus workers' payment if they have actually employees.
- Commercial vehicle insurance coverage certification if teams drive business lorries to your home.
- A composed scope of job and termination policy, including what is omitted and just how damage cases are handled.
How to compare quotes without obtaining burned
Quotes can be hard to line up. One house cleaning company in Sarasota might bill a level price, one more uses per hour prices with a minimum, and a 3rd layers add-ons like oven insides, inside windows, and outdoor patio furniture. To make a fair contrast:
Start with extent. A typical upkeep clean for a 2,200 square foot home could consist of kitchen surface areas, home appliance outsides, shower rooms, dusting obtainable areas, walls on rotation, vacuum and mop of all floorings, and cleaning. Inside stoves, indoor windows, blinds, and lanai furnishings are generally added. Deep cleans encompass vents, wall scrubbing, inside cupboards, and behind or under movable furniture.
Frequency adjustments prices. Weekly or twice monthly service frequently runs 10 to 20 percent less per visit than a regular monthly solution because build-up is lighter. One-time deep cleans up cost one of the most per hour because of detail job and uncertainty.
Supplies and tools issue. Some independent cleansers ask to use your vacuum and mop to limit cross-contamination. Bigger carriers bring HEPA vacuum cleaners, microfiber systems, and hospital-grade anti-bacterials when asked for. That expenses shows up in cost, however it also displays in results.
Crew dimension affects effectiveness. A two-person group can finish a typical three-bedroom in a couple of hours. A solo cleaner could require 5. Hourly prices look various, but the total bill can be comparable. What you obtain with a team is redundancy and uniformity, especially throughout vacations and cyclone season when timetables wobble.
If you see a reduced proposal that damages others by 30 percent or even more, time out. The gap commonly conceals something, typically do not have of insurance policy, absence of employees' comp, or impractical time estimates that cause rushed work. Ask just how they deal with damages cases and time overruns. An insured cleaning business in Sarasota will have a basic, written answer.
Red flags and the trade-offs that are occasionally fine
Not every discrepancy from the suitable is a deal-breaker. A sole owner who is transparent regarding condition and protection can be an exceptional fit for a smaller apartment, as long as you approve particular dangers. Here is exactly how I consider typical situations:
-
New to market. A newer accredited cleansing business in Sarasota may have glowing early reviews and anxious solution. If they have correct insurance coverage and referrals you can confirm, the main risk is process maturity, not stability. Test them on a solitary deep tidy prior to committing to persisting service.
-
Independent contractor version. Some firms send off independent cleaners who bring their own insurance policy. Ask for the service provider's Certification of Insurance as well as the company's. Clarify that pays employees' compensation if there is an injury. A trustworthy firm will not dodge this.
-
No workers' comp with fewer than four workers. This is legal in Florida for non-construction businesses, however it moves risk. If you are risk-averse or if the home has features that raise injury potential, such as several flights of staircases or hefty furniture that should be moved, choose providers who lug it anyway.
-
Cash-only. Cash is not instantly think, especially for one-off jobs. The problem is proof. Without billings and invoices, insurance claims and guarantees get murky. If you do pay cash money, demand a written invoice with the firm name and a summary of services.
-
Too-turnover susceptible. High spin turns up in missed out on items and irregular timing. It is normal for a crew to run periodic mins late throughout heavy traffic on United States 41, however continuous last-minute rescheduling suggests much deeper organizing or staffing trouble.
Insurance in action: two genuine scenarios
A midtown Sarasota home owner worked with a business for a turnover clean after a long-lasting lessee left. During a cooking area scrub, a worker spilled a degreaser that leaked behind a base cupboard and discolored the wood toe-kick. The crew lead recorded the place with pictures and texted the client promptly. The company's basic liability plan covered a cabinet repair service at 620 bucks. The home owner paid nothing, and the case closed inside 3 weeks. The staff obtained a refresher on product handling, and the provider kept the customer for reoccuring service.
Contrast that with a Palmer Cattle ranch instance dealt with privately. A solo cleaner using a property owner's step ladder dropped and fractured her ankle on the second go to. She was uninsured. The property owner's responsibility provider said over obligation, indicating the ladder's age and the lack of supervision. The matter took months and legal advice. Ultimately, all parties would certainly have preferred a basic employees' comp claim.
These are the sides where accredited and insured stops being a tagline and ends up being the distinction in between a small misstep and a significant distraction.
What to ask during the walk-through
An excellent firm wishes to see your home before pricing quote, or a minimum of carry out a video excursion. Throughout that discussion, listen for specificity.
Ask how they shield high-value surfaces. A refined marble vanity, as an example, requires pH-neutral cleansers and soft pads. The right answer discusses product names or classifications and a method for screening in an inconspicuous area.
Ask exactly how they handle keys, codes, and alarm systems. Fully grown companies have vital tag systems, code turning methods upon personnel turnover, and documented open-close procedures.
Ask concerning pet protocols. Sarasota is a pet dog and cat community. Teams ought to confirm where pets will certainly be during solution, just how they avoid runs away, and which products they keep away from pet dog bowls and toys.
Ask about illness plan. If a person on the team is sick, do they send out a substitute or reschedule? Exactly how do they take care of disinfecting demands? During peak infection months, excellent communication below matters to family members with babies or older adults.
Finally, ask just how they measure high quality. The best answers include periodic supervisor checks, basic scorecards you can send, and a guarantee that ties to activity within an established time, such as returning within 24 to 2 days to deal with a missed item.

Pricing realities in Sarasota County
As of this writing, regular recurring upkeep solution for a three-bedroom, two-bath home in Sarasota runs in the variety of 130 to 220 per check out, depending on square video footage, animals, surfaces, and regularity. One-time deep cleans often land between 300 and 600 for similar homes because of information work. Waterfront homes, bigger lanais, and heavy build-up can increase those numbers. If a quote is much outside these ranges, ask the provider to damage down time price quotes and task listings so you understand the delta.
Be cautious of bait-and-switch. A quote that thinks a 90-minute clean for a 2,500 square foot home is not reasonable. You will either see rushed results or continuous upsells. A candid company will certainly describe the time needed, particularly for the very first visit when teams get rid of gathered film and address ignored spaces.
Contracts, cancellations, and damages handling
A reasonable arrangement secures both you and the service provider. Look for clarity on 3 areas.
Scope and exclusions. Inside ovens, inside fridges, blinds, and external home windows are almost always left out unless you add them. Heavy item relocating is limited for safety. Some firms omit pet waste or biohazards totally. There is nothing wrong with exclusions if they are clear and you can include solutions when needed.
Scheduling and termination. Life interrupts. Good firms offer a reschedule window and a fee that is affordable. A same-day termination fee is common due to the fact that vacant crew slots set you back wages, gas, and opportunity.
Damage and damage. Anticipate a basic process. You report damages within a set time, the company records it, and either fixings or treatments via insurance. Some providers cap compensation for little damage things like glassware. That is reasonable as long as large problems are not limited and insurance policy fills up the gap.

Solo cleaner or larger team: selecting the ideal fit
There is no global ideal. An independent cleaner typically provides solid continuity since the very same person sees your home each time. Communication is straight. Pricing can be affordable. The risk is protection voids if they become sick or injured, or if need outstrips their capacity.
A larger cleaning business in Sarasota brings redundancy, training, and a monitoring layer that handles scheduling, materials, and quality assurance. Prices can be greater, and you may see different faces. For busy homes or complex homes with combined products, the framework spends for itself. For a smaller condominium with predictable requirements, a trustworthy solo pro can be ideal if you fit with their insurance posture.
